Sunset Natural Products is recalling 80,000 Night Stallion dietary supplements manufactured from April 2014 onward due to a consent decree with the FDA requiring destruction of all products. This recall follows a legal agreement to stop marketing supplements until compliance is achieved.
Pursuant to a consent decree that prohibits the company and its owners for marketing dietary supplements until they, among other things, recall and destroy the dietary supplements that have been manufactured or distributed since April 2, 2014, hire a cGMP expert and receive written permission from FDA to resume operations.

The hazard is not described in terms of physical risk but rather as a legal requirement to stop marketing supplements until the company complies with FDA regulations. The company must destroy all recalled products under FDA supervision to avoid further legal action.
Anyone who owns or uses Night Stallion dietary supplements manufactured from April 2, 2014, onward. People most at risk are those who have the product and may not have been aware of the recall.
Check for the lot number 420315 with an expiration date of March 18, 2018. The product was manufactured and distributed starting April 2, 2014, and is part of a 80,000-capsule bulk.
